Evaluation of Contribution Rate of Transport Helicopter System based on TOPSIS Method with Improved Entropy Weight
In order to scientifically plan and demonstrate the system orientation of new transport hel-icopter equipment,it is urgent to strengthen the research on the system contribution rate in the plan-ning demonstration stage.Firstly,from the perspective of system capability and system effectiveness respectively,guided by the framework of capability-effectiveness evaluation process,an operational capability and operational effectiveness evaluation index system suitable for the stage of planning demonstration were constructed.The TOPSIS method with improved entropy weight was used to eval-uate the system contribution rate of new transport helicopter equipment.Finally,the effectiveness of this method was verified by simulation test examples.The results showed that this method could sup-port the planning demonstration and research of new transport helicopter equipment to a certain ex-tent.
